New Exhibition area in Ceoláras Coleman

Monday, March 16th, 2009

The most exciting and innovative news on the Irish music scene is happening right here in Gurteen Co. Sligo.  The Coleman Music Centre opens their brand new exhibition and information space in April 2009 at Ceoláras Coleman, Gurteen, Co. Sligo.  In this purpose built facility, there are listening posts, display boards, interactive kiosk, quizzes and a stunning audio-visual presentation.

Ceiliúradh an Earraigh (Celebration of Spring) Line up announced

Monday, March 3rd, 2008

The long awaited line up for Ceiliúradh an Earraigh was announced last week. With names like Sean Keane, Matt Molloy, John Carty and Carmel Gunning it is gauranteed to be entertaining.

The four day festival is set to take place from Thursday the 1st May to Sunday the 4th of May 2008 with concerts each night been held in Ceoláras Coleman, Gurteen, Co. Sligo.

A Night to remember

Tuesday, October 16th, 2007

The reigning Fiddler of Dooney, Tara Breen from Co.Clare was but one of a star studded group of Traditional Irish musicians who put on a truly outstanding concert in Ceoláras Coleman, Gurteen, on September 22nd last.

Accompanied by her father, Martin Breen, Tara thrilled the audience with her fine spirited playing, displaying all the skills of a master fiddle player with a lovely selection of tunes. Gracious hostess for the evening was Anne Marie McGowan, an excellent fiddle player, who recited lovely poetry - some about her beloved Monastraden where her family came from. Two young musicians with family roots in the wider Gurteen area, Sean and Gearoid Keane, gave a lovely entertaining performance with concertina and fiddle, and step dancing too.
